Fernhill Road is in Bootle and in Sefton district. L20 0AG is located in the Netherton and Orrell elect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Bootle.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Education and Qualifications

During the 2021 census, the educational qualifications of residents across the UK were as follows: 18.2% had no qualifications, 9.6% had 1-4 GCSEs, 13.4% had 5 or more GCSEs and 1-2 A/AS Levels, 16.9% had 2 or more A Levels, 33.8% held a degree (or equivalent), and 5.4% had completed an apprenticeship.

In the area around L20 0AG this area, 28.6% of residents have no qualifications. This is significantly higher than the UK average of 18.2%. This area stands out for its low percentage of residents with higher education degree. The UK average is 33.8%, while in this area it is 12.1%.
